Please join the U.S. Grains Council in welcoming its newest member Chief Ethanol Fuels, Inc.<\/p>\n
Chief Ethanol Fuels of Hastings, Nebraska, began ethanol production in late 1984. During its 30 year history it has steadily increased production while maintaining high quality standards. Currently the plant produces 70 million gallons of ethanol annually and supplies distiller\u2019s dried grains with solubles, wet distiller\u2019s grains and corn oil to the feed industry.<\/p>\n
A subsidiary of Chief Industries, Inc. since 1990, Chief Ethanol is proud to be the Cornhusker state\u2019s first dry-mill facility.<\/p>\n","protected":false},"excerpt":{"rendered":"
